About the tehsil

Bharwain — mandal of Una

Bharwain is a mandal in Una district, Himachal Pradesh, comprising 48 revenue villages and 15 gram panchayats. According to Census 2011, the population was 17,847 across 4,044 households, with a literacy rate of 77.9% and sex ratio of 984. The mandal has achieved 100% coverage under Jal Jeevan Mission tap water connectivity.
